Games Industry Biz reports: “Twitch is planning to shut down its streaming platform in South Korea next year. In a blog post shared on Tuesday, CEO Dan Clancy announced that Twitch would close in the country on February 27, 2024, due to high operating costs. Clancy shared that the company tried various tactics to reduce costs, such as adjusting source quality to 720p.”

Read More